This report examines the 2008 Brazilian adult film " Puro Desejo ", featuring the iconic media personality Rita Cadillac Overview Title: Puro Desejo (Pure Desire) Release Year: 2008 Format: Direct-to-video Runtime: 120 minutes (2 hours)
Production Context: The film is part of the Brazilian adult industry's productions from the late 2000s, released through the major producer Brasileirinhas. Cast and Crew
The film is notable for its cast of well-known Brazilian television and media figures: Director: Jose Gaspar Key Cast:
Rita Cadillac: Playing herself. Rita is a famous Brazilian dancer, singer, and former "chacrete" (a dancer on the Cassino do Chacrinha TV show) who transitioned into the adult industry later in her career.
Alexandre Frota: A high-profile Brazilian actor and former politician who was a prominent figure in adult films during this era. Carlos Bazuca (credited as Carlão Bazuca). Pit Garcia. Don Picone. Rita Cadillac: Puro Desejo is a 2008 Brazilian adult production that marks a significant, late-career pivot for Rita Cadillac, one of Brazil's most enduring cultural icons. Produced by the prominent studio Brasileirinhas, the film arrived at a time when Cadillac was transitioning from her 1980s peak as a mainstream sex symbol to a more intimate and controversial era of her career. Production Context and Cast
Directed by Jose Gaspar, Puro Desejo was released directly to video in 2008. The film features Rita Cadillac starring alongside other notable figures of the Brazilian adult entertainment industry at the time, including: Video Idea: A quick montage transitioning from her
Alexandre Frota: A former mainstream soap opera actor turned adult film star and later politician. Carlos Bazuca: Also credited as "Carlão Bazuca".
Pit Garcia: A frequent collaborator in contemporary Brazilian productions. The "Lady of the People" and Late-Career Choices
The release of Puro Desejo is best understood through the lens of Cadillac’s broader biography. Born Rita de Cássia Coutinho in 1954, she rose to national fame as a "chacrete"—a dancer on the legendary variety show hosted by Chacrinha. By the 1980s, she was the "Queen of the truck drivers" and a generational sex symbol, appearing in mainstream "pornochanchada" films like Aluga-se Moças (1982).
